Plastic microbeads found in exfoliating personal care products are polluting the water and contaminating the animals living in the water. Microbeads are designed to attract and hold pollutants. Microbeads wash down the drain, collecting more pollutants en route, and are NOT filtered in sewage treatment causing them to flow into waterways.
Microbeads are a growing problem with no solution and already account for a high percentage of the plastic contamination in both freshwater and saltwater.New York, Ohio, Illinois, and California have all already taken initiative in considering state-wide bans on the product.
